A-A+
有如下程序: #included using namespace std
问题详情
有如下程序:
#included<iostream>
using namespace std;
class CD{
public:
~CD(){cout$amp; private:
char name[80];
};
int main()(CD a,*b,d[2];return 0;}
运行时的输出结果是
A.CCCC
B.CCC
C.CC
D.C
参考答案
正确答案:B
解析:本题主函数中创建了三个CD类的对象。a、d[0]和d[1],所以在程序结束时调用了三次析构函数,故程序输出结果为CCC。